description This guide explains the integration between fish culture and conventional crop agriculture and discusses how farmers can maximize benefits from using these resources. The main concept for any system of integration is that the outputs of one organism or system function as a source of inputs for another organism or system. For fish farmers, this concept applies to the relationship between fish and crops, as theoutputs of the fish can be a rich source of nutrients for crops.
